For people that work at home as virtual assistants, using the internet to grow your business is a great way to meet new clients and increase your profits.
While you should never ignore any local opportunities to grow your business, working over the internet allows for unlimited growth.
If you would like to grow your business online, you will definitely want to set up a website.
Your website will be your portal for meeting new clients.
When a prospective client finds your website, they can read about the services you offer, what rates you charge, see samples of your work, and book time with you.
When you have a website, all of those activities can take place 24 hours a day, 7 days a week.
You will be able to grow your business while you are making dinner, running errands, and even while you are on vacation.
Networking with other business owners on forums and message boards is one of the easiest ways to grow your business online.
A message board allows people with similar interests to communicate by leaving messages on various topics.
You can perform a Google search to find forums that center on work at home businesses or entrepreneurial topics.
Other business owners with home businesses make great clients, as they are used to working with people over the internet and are familiar with the concept of the virtual assistant.
Most message boards allow you to add a signature line to your profile, which will be displayed on all of your posts.
You can add a blurb about your virtual assistant business and the URL to your website.
Other business owners may click on this link to view your site or contact you directly to learn more about your services.
Social networking sites are another great place to grow your business.
While some of these sites are geared more toward meeting friends, sites such as LinkedIn have more of a business nature and allow for networking with serious business owners.
You can also find job openings on job boards such as monster and Craigslist.
When performing searches with these sites, use keywords such as telecommute to help you find jobs in which you can work at home.
Beware that some of the jobs posted will be scams.
If something sounds too good to be true, it probably is! Another alternative is to visit freelance job sites such as Elance or guru.
These sites allow business owners to post job openings.
The twist with these sites is that the registered users of these sites bid on the jobs.
For example, if you wanted to apply for a virtual assistant job with these sites, you would respond back to the job inquiry with how much you would charge for the work.
This does lead to people posting lower rates than they may normally charge, as they are competing for these jobs.
However, not all of the job posters will choose the lowest rate.
If they are smart, they will choose the person who can do the best work.
